With that in mind, here are ways that a Managed IT Services Provider can ease your cloud transition:

1) They Help You Decide if Cloud Migration Will Work for You

The cloud is not a single homogeneous entity. It includes cloud-based apps, cloud-based data centers, cloud-based products, and cloud-based services. Evaluating your options between a public, private, or a hybrid cloud migration can be overwhelming. You also need to contemplate how much of your current IT setup is compatible with the cloud. MSPs, who are already monitoring and evaluating your IT department daily, can provide you with valuable insights into what your business needs.

2) You Gain Access to Specialized IT Skills

The cloud doesn’t involve a single specialization. Cloud specialists may include individuals knowledgeable in virtualization, specific storage infrastructures, specific products, or even security and compliance experts. While working with a Managed IT Services Provider, you get access to all the specialized skilled resources without the upkeep cost. Your MSP’s IT team can also take over your IT operations, as your teams get trained and manage migration workloads.

3) They Have High Compliance with Regulatory Requirements

One of the biggest challenges for enterprises migrating to the cloud is ensuring security and compliance. MSPs by nature are required to comply with all the latest rules, regulations, and SLAs to keep their licenses. MSPs can also custom-train and deploy optimized compliance solutions specific to your business.

4) Data Storage/Disaster Recovery and Backup

Data storage is one of the major benefits of moving to the cloud. It is inexpensive, doesn’t require the purchase and maintenance of server racks, and offers limitless storage options. However, it is important to evaluate how your user experience might be affected during migration and what kind of bandwidth requirements you might need.

Managed IT Services Providers help you build and implement disaster recovery plans that ensure your business continuity. Which comes in handy during cloud transitions. MSPs are dedicated to keeping your downtime to a minimum during the transition.

5) Access to 24/7/365 Live Support

As you begin your migration process, you will not be able to migrate all your apps and processes in one go. Most MSPs provide full-time support, either remotely or on-site. If you encounter any issues during this long and mediated procedure, you will have access to support teams instantly to help with your transition.
